Which sentence is written objectively?

A.I think it’s ridiculous for Swift to propose that people engage in cannibalism.
B.Swift’s irony should be really obvious to anyone who knows about satire.
C.Swift suggests that eating children could solve the problem of poverty, but he is being ironic.
D.“A Modest Proposal” is a brilliant and entertaining satire.

The correct answer is C. Swift suggests that eating children could solve the problem of poverty, but he is being ironic.


Objective writing means that no personal feelings about the topic are involved. So, you cannot state your own personal opinions, but rather talk about the topic from another person's perspective. Having that in mind, sentences A, B, and D are subjective, and only sentence C is objective.
